‘Carry On Jatta’ star Jaswinder Bhalla dies: Cause of death revealed
‘Carry On Jatta’ star Jaswinder Bhalla dies: Cause of death revealed

Popular Punjabi comedian Jaswinder Bhalla, who rose to fame after starring in 1999 movie Mahaul Theek Hai, died at the age of 65.

Based on latest reports, the actor went through a stroke on Wednesday and was immediately admitted to Mohali’s Fortis Hospital.

According to BBC, the actor’s friend Bal Mukand Sharma revealed that his condition worsened in the hospital, and he breathed his last at 4 am Friday, August 22, 2025.

Furthermore, the outlet stated that the departed soul will be laid to rest at the Balongi cremation ground in Mohali on August 23 at 12 pm.

The reknowned actor had worked almost for thirty-year-long in the entertainment industry, recognized for his humorous roles in Punjabi movies.

The  Indian  comedian  began his acting  journey  after appearing in the movie Dulha Bhatti and later in Jaspal Bhatti's Hindi comedic themed film Mahaul Theek Hai.

He then featured in hits like Jatt & Juliet, Sardaar Ji, and Carry On Jatta in which her displayed role of Advocate Dhillon, which gained audience appreciation and love due to his comic timing and signature lines.

Notably,  Bhalla was last seen  in the movie Shinda Shinda No Papa, in which he portrayed the character of police inspector,  alongside Gippy Grewal and Hina Khan as a main lead of the film.
